Within the context of our discussion of data, information, knowledge, and … WebMar 1, 2024 · The History of Clock and Data, and Wiegand. In 1969, an engineer with IBM, Forrest Parry, had the idea of attaching a piece of magnetic tape, similar to that used to record data for computers, to a card to be used as an identifier. He became frustrated trying different types of adhesives, all of which deformed the magnetic tape. ftir nacl https://hssportsinsider.com

WebThe card readers communicate in various protocols, for example the Wiegand protocol that consists of a data 0 and a data 1 circuit (or binary or simple on/off (digital) type circuit). Other known protocols are mono directional Clock and Data or bidirectional OSDP (RS 485), RS 232 or UART. The earliest card formats were up to 64 bits long.

Web• Clock-and-Data (Magnetic Stripe Track/2) – Also known as ABA format. We will concentrate on the Wiegand interface because it is the most prominent industry interface for card access control. Normally with TTL levels. /Daniel MangoKid Posts: 53 Joined: Tue Apr 02, 2013 12:24 pm Re: Clock and Data card reader Wed Apr 10, 2013 8:01 pm g i joe classified targetWebThe Wiegand physical layer uses three wires common ground Data 0 Data 1 Data 0 and Data 1 are also known as Data Low and Data High respectively. When the data lines are idle, the lines are at logical high, normally at +5V. When binary 0 is being sent, Data 0 (data low) wire will move from high to low whilst Data 1 (data high) will remain high. ftir natural rubberWebAvailable with Wiegand or Clock-and-data interface Allows easy upgrade from magstripe to a proximity reader; no rewiring or pulling of new cable required Offers high reliability, consistent read-range and low power consumption in an easy-to-install package Mounts directly onto metal with no change in read range performance ftir nox
